Honda Motor Co., Ltd. (NYSE:HMC – Get Free Report) has received a consensus recommendation of “Hold” from the six ratings firms that are covering the firm, Marketbeat Ratings reports. Five analysts have rated the stock with a hold rating and one has given a strong buy rating to the company.
A number of brokerages recently commented on HMC. Weiss Ratings reaffirmed a “hold (c)” rating on shares of Honda Motor in a research report on Monday, December 29th. Nomura Securities raised shares of Honda Motor to a “strong-buy” rating in a research note on Tuesday, December 9th. Finally, Zacks Research upgraded shares of Honda Motor from a “strong sell” rating to a “hold” rating in a report on Monday, October 20th.

Honda Motor Stock Performance
Shares of Honda Motor stock opened at $29.80 on Tuesday. The company has a current ratio of 1.41, a quick ratio of 1.13 and a debt-to-equity ratio of 0.66. The business has a 50-day moving average price of $29.93 and a two-hundred day moving average price of $31.29. Honda Motor has a 1-year low of $24.56 and a 1-year high of $34.89. The company has a market cap of $46.51 billion, a P/E ratio of 9.74, a PEG ratio of 1.17 and a beta of 0.38.
Honda Motor (NYSE:HMC – Get Free Report) last released its earnings results on Friday, November 7th. The company reported $0.60 EPS for the quarter, missing the consensus estimate of $0.68 by ($0.08). The business had revenue of $34.71 billion for the quarter, compared to analyst estimates of $35.95 billion. Honda Motor had a return on equity of 5.18% and a net margin of 3.04%. As a group, analysts anticipate that Honda Motor will post 3.99 EPS for the current year.
Honda Motor Company Profile
Honda Motor Co, Ltd. is a global manufacturer and mobility company headquartered in Minato, Tokyo, Japan, founded in 1948 by Soichiro Honda and Takeo Fujisawa. The company’s core businesses include the design, manufacture and sale of automobiles and motorcycles, along with a diverse portfolio of power products, engines and related components. Honda also operates in aviation through Honda Aircraft Company and offers financial services that support vehicle sales and leasing.
In automobiles, Honda is known for a range of passenger cars, crossovers and light trucks, and in motorcycles it is one of the world’s leading producers by volume and model breadth.
